301 Full Hard Stainless Steel Shim Stock

301 Full Hard Shim Stock is an austenitic stainless steel with a composition of 17% chromium and 7% nickel. Its combination of hardness and toughness, resistance to atmosphere corrosion and its bright surface finish make it an excellent choice for anything from aerospace applications to decorative structural components. 301 Full Hard Stainless Steel is resistant to fatigue and a variety of corrosive media. However, the corrosion properties are not as good as 302/304 (18-8 chromium-nickel) stainless steel. Its susceptibility to carbide precipitation during welding restricts its use in some applications.

Introduction to 301 Full Hard Stainless Shims

301 full hard sheet is an austenitic stainless steel alloy produced in a full-hard temper, delivering elevated strength and fatigue resistance in thin material sections. With a composition of approximately 17% chromium and 7% nickel, this grade strikes a balance of hardness and toughness that makes it especially effective for precision shimming and high-stress applications. Compared to annealed stainless grades, 301 sheet material achieves its performance through cold working rather than chemical modification, allowing designers and fabricators to maximize strength without increasing thickness.

Key Properties & Why They Matter

The defining advantage of 301 stainless steel sheet lies in its mechanical performance. High tensile strength and yield strength enable the material to withstand repeated loading cycles without permanent deformation, which is ideal for fatigue-sensitive environments. Its toughness supports reliable performance in demanding industrial conditions, and its naturally bright surface finish makes it suitable for both functional and aesthetic applications.

While 301 stainless steel offers solid corrosion resistance in many environments, it’s slightly less resistant than 302 or 304 stainless steels. With this in mind, your material selection should always account for exposure conditions, especially in highly corrosive or chemically aggressive settings.

Where & How It’s Used

Thanks to its high fatigue life and dimensional stability, 301 full hard stainless shims are frequently used in aerospace instrumentation, machine frame assemblies, and other precision equipment where consistent spacing is crucial. The material also appears across decorative structural components and architectural metal accents, where its strength and finish support both performance and aesthetics.

In applications involving vibration, thermal cycling, or repeated motion, the fatigue resistance of 301 full hard sheet maintains long-term alignment and load distribution.
